    I am using Nero v6 and a double layer burner to back up multiple dvd movies to a dvd-r dl.
    I have 2 issues;
    1 - As was suggested in an earlier message, I used the "Copy multiple dvd-video movies to one" function and cannot proceed past the message that my "demo version of the dvd-video plug-in has expired." Do I have to purchase a plug-in to proceed or is there some kind of work around?

    2 - After backing up 2 movies to my HD, with DVD Shrink 3.2 (less than 8.0 GB combined), I try to use Nero's "Burn dvd-video files" function but receive the following message;
    "One or more files could not be added to a compilation.
    The following files may not reside in the VIDEO_TS directory of a DVD-Video compilation. Only compliant DVD-Video files... etc." I suspect that it does not like seeing identical files, eg. VIDEO_TS.BUP? Should I not even be trying to use this Nero function for my application or is there also some kind of work around?
    Please help!

    Sounds like you have a crippled OEM Nero version, gotta pay for a full version.

    Go back to DVDShrink and combine both movies using reauthor mode. Saving as an ISO (choose 'No compression').

    You could then try ImgBurn (free) to burn to a DL+R disc.
